Inventories of the benthic fauna on Swedish West coast
https://doi.org/10.5879/7hqa-vq93
Data have been compiled from both historical and more recent inventories of the benthic fauna on the Swedish west coast. This catalogue post contains data from four different inventories:
- The Jägerskiöld expedition, conducted between the year 1921 and 1938, is the oldest inventory and was generated by L.A. Jägerskiöld. A total of 440 localities were visited, usually between spring and autumn.
- The Pandalina survey on the Swedish west coast, 2005-2010.
- Morups Bank's inventory, 2005.
- Lilla Middelgrund och Fladen's inventory, 2005.
Jägerskiöld inventory,1921-1938
Originator: Jägerskiöld, L.A. 1971
Acta reg. soc. scient. litt. goth. Zoologica 6
Number of records: 33661
Contents: species names, collection localities, habitat descriptions, date, collector, depth, sampling method, field notes
Format: tabular
Sample fraction: all multicellular organisms >1 mm were sampled.
Access to sampled material: all samples stored at Gothenburg Natural History Museum, Sweden
Preservation: ethanol
Extensions: min_date 1920-06-13, max_date 1939-08-15, min_latitude 56.17236667, max_latitude 59.10453333, min_longitude 9.65000, max_longitude 12.93693333.
